CINCINNATI, OHIO — The Taft Museum of Art will present the program, “Elderhostel: A Day of Discovery: Taft Connections,” Tuesday, August 7, from 9:30 am to 3:30 pm.

Attendees will learn more about the strong family ties between Charles Phelps Taft and his younger half-brother William Howard Taft. Spend the morning at the William Howard Taft National Historic Site and come to the Taft Museum of Art for lunch, a talk on the special exhibition “Hiram Powers: Genius in Marble,” and tours of the exhibition and galleries.

This program is for people 55 and over and includes all admission fees, bus transportation between the two venues, audio guide, and box lunch. Registration is handled by Elderhostel’s national office.
